Reseña del libro "Middle East Overview and U. S. Assistance to the Palestinians: Hearing Before the Committee on International Relations, House of Representatives, one. Fourth Congress, First Session, April 6, 1995 (en Inglés)"
This book provides a transcript of a congressional hearing on US assistance to the Palestinians in 1995. The hearing covers a range of topics related to the Middle East, including the peace process, terrorism, and aid to Israel. It includes testimony from a variety of experts and policymakers, and offers insights into US foreign policy in the region.This work has been selected by scholars as being culturally important, and is part of the knowledge base of civilization as we know it.This work is in the "public domain in the United States of America, and possibly other nations.
